Abstract

This article from Vanity Fair titled "Below the Surface" features three different topics. The first is a memoir by Suzi Ronson, a hairdresser in London, who discusses creating David Bowie's Ziggy Stardust look and his personal life. The second topic is an in-depth look at the Dance Theatre of Harlem, founded in 1969, and focuses on five of its stars, including prima ballerina Lydia Abarca. The third topic is a collection of essays by Geoffrey Mak that explore culture and selfhood, including subjects such as Art Basel and the manifestos of mass shooters. [Extracted from the article]
